Levante UD is working on organizing the trip to Burgos so that fans can attend the Burgos CF – Levante UD match corresponding to Matchday 41 of the Liga Hypermotion. Despite all the facilities offered by Burgos CF, tickets are limited, and to avoid any inconvenience to their supporters, the club is proposing a questionnaire that those interested in buying a ticket for the trip must fill out.
All those interested in traveling to Burgos this weekend must fill out the questionnaire, and although the club asks how many away games they have attended, it will be verified at all times by the Fan Support Office, which has a record of all those who have traveled throughout this season.
The questionnaire closes tomorrow
The questionnaire will remain open until tomorrow, Tuesday, May 20, at 12:00 noon. Once closed and all logistical details are defined, the club will contact the selected season ticket holders to notify them that they have a ticket, which they must pay for within the specified time and manner. If not done, the ticket will be offered to the next season ticket holders on the list, following the established priority order.
Levante UD informs that the available tickets are not only for the away section, so prices may vary between 20 and 40 euros. For those locations whose price is equal to or greater than 40 euros, the club will apply a 20 euro discount on purchases at Tenda Granota, in a promotion similar to the one recently activated for the trip to Elche.
The club is also working to offer collective transportation. If this option is confirmed, the purchase of tickets will be linked to the hiring and payment of transportation.
The club will inform promptly on this website, the official club website, of all the developments that occur. Levante UD has sought the fairest criteria so that season ticket holders can have a ticket and is even going further by working to facilitate the way to get to Burgos whenever possible.
